Ok, habe das mit "!isDedicated" von Xeno mitgekriegt und gleich in der Vorlage von Buliwyf geändert.
Ich hätte jetzt also Buliwyf's Vorlage in Zukunft als Template verwendet (wollte das heute Abend ausprobieren). Also standardmässig das hier verwenden (den Panzerbeam habe ich mal rausgenommen):
Code:
processInitCommands;
if (!isDedicated) then {
waitUntil {!isNull player};
};
if (!isMultiplayer) then {
playableUnits=switchableUnits;
};
if (!isDedicated) then {
execVM "briefing.sqf";
player setVariable ["BIS_noCoreConversations", true];
};
if(isNil "mission_init") then {
mission_init=false;
publicVariable "mission_init";
};
waitUntil {!isNil "BIS_fnc_init"};
if (isServer) then {
mission_init=true;
publicVariable "mission_init";
};
waitUntil {mission_init};
finishMissionInit;
Nun machst Du mich aber usicher, Xeno. Wie müsste den die Init.sqf deiner Meinung nach Aussehen (also das Gegenstück von Buliwyf's *.sqf)?
P.S: Ich staune immer wieder, dass es da nicht Templates gibt, die sich seit langem bewährt haben, und die jeds Quäntchen Optimierung bereits in sich tragen. Ich bin doch sicher nicht der Einzige (nicht Programmierer), der sich mit der Init.sqf herumschlagen muss.